Skip to main content
Independent Living

The Cove at Highland Lake

12 Driftwood Ln, Windham, ME 04062

No photos available

Location & Nearby Healthcare

12 Driftwood Ln

Windham, ME 04062

Loading map...
Open in Google Maps

Nearby Communities